The almost finished article. This is a granite seat being prepared for sandblasting to create the Knox design in the cutout from the green vinyl covering. Archibald Knox [1864-1933] from the Isle of Man is famous for his intricate designs in silver, pewter and stone. The motif on this seat is inspired by Archibald Knox’s… [Read more…]
